Types of 2.0 inch dash cam

A 2.0-inch dash cam comes in different types, each designed to meet specific needs. Here are some common types of dash cameras:

  • Single Lens Cameras

  • Dual Lens Cameras

  • Rear-view Mirror Cameras

  • 4K Ultra HD Cameras

  • GPS Integrated Cameras

  • Wi-Fi/Bluetooth Enabled Cameras

  • Loop Recording Cameras

  • G-Sensor Cameras

  • Park Mode Cameras

  • Voice Control Cameras

  • Modular/Interchangeable Cameras

  • Night Vision Cameras

Single lens cameras have only one camera that records the road ahead. They are basic but work well for most people. Dual lens cameras have cameras facing both forward and backward. They are excellent for people who want full coverage. Rear-view mirror cameras replace the car's rear-view mirror. They are handy and do not take up extra space on the dashboard. 4K Ultra HD cameras capture the most detailed videos. They are ideal for people who want the best quality footage possible. GPS integrated cameras record a car's location. It is useful for people who want to track their cars. Wi-Fi and Bluetooth features make it easy to transfer videos to phones or computers. Loop recording cameras keep recording by overwriting old footage. G-sensor cameras lock important files so users do not lose them. Park mode cameras monitor the surroundings when the car is parked. Voice control features let users operate the camera without using their hands. Modular dash cams let users add or change features according to their needs. Night vision cameras work well in low light or darkness.

Specification and maintenance of 2.0 inch dash cam

Most car owners consider several factors before purchasing a 2.0-inch dash cam. One of the key factors is the specifications of the camera. Here are the general specifications of a 2.0-inch dash cam:

  • Screen Size: The 2.0-inch dash cam has a display screen that is 2.0 inches wide. It allows users to review recordings easily.
  • Resolution: The camera dash cam has high resolution. Some common resolutions are 720p,1080p, 1440p, or 4k. With this resolution, users can get clear and detailed recordings.
  • Field of View (FOV): The 2.0-inch dash cam has a field of view between 100 to 180 degrees. This allows the camera to capture a wider area around the vehicle.
  • Loop Recording: Loop recording allows the dash cam to overwrite old footage with new footage once the storage is full. This ensures continuous recording.
  • G-Sensor: The 2.0-inch dash cam has a built-in G-sensor that detects impacts or collisions. Once it detects an impact, it will automatically save and lock the related footage. This prevents overwriting of important footage.
  • Night Vision: Some advanced 2.0-inch dash cams come with night vision features. This allows the camera to capture clear recordings in low-light conditions or darkness.
  • GPS Tracking: Some 2.0-inch dash cams have built-in GPS. This GPS allows real-time tracking of the vehicle location and speed. It can also be used for navigation purposes.
  • Wi-Fi/Bluetooth Connectivity: Some 2.0-inch dash cams have Bluetooth or Wi-Fi. With this feature, users can connect their dash cams to smartphones or tablets. This allows easy access to footage and allows for live streaming.
  • Storage Capacity: Most 2.0-inch dash cams support microSD cards. They have a maximum storage capacity of 32GB to 256GB. This allows users to store recorded footage.
  • Voice Control: Some advanced 2.0-inch dash cams have voice control features. This allows users to control the dash cam with voice commands.
  • Camera Lens: The 2.0-inch dash cams have varying lens options, such as wide-angle lenses and dual-lens setups. This allows the dash cam to capture a wider field of view and record both front and rear views. Some also have infrared night vision lenses that enhance night vision capabilities.
  • Battery Capacity: The battery capacity of the 2.0-inch dash cam varies. It ranges from 200mAh to 500mAh. This allows the dash cam to operate for a limited time during parking or when the engine is off.

Maintaining a 2.0-inch dash cam is very important. Proper maintenance will increase its lifespan and ensure optimal performance. Here are some of the maintenance tips:

  • Always check the firmware of the dash cam. Update it regularly to improve performance and fix bugs.
  • Regularly clean the lenses to prevent scratches and dust. This will keep the picture quality clear.
  • Replace the battery when it no longer holds a charge or after the recommended lifespan.
  • Always format the SD card periodically. Formating the SD card will prevent file system errors and increase its lifespan. Before formatting, always back up important files.
  • Always keep the dash cam dry and protected from extreme weather conditions.
  • Securely mount the dash cam to prevent damage from accidents or impacts.
  • Regularly check all the features of the dash cam to ensure it is working properly.

How to choose 2.0-inch dash cams

There are several factors to consider when purchasing a 2.0-inch dash cam, including:

  • Video quality: For detailed recordings, high-resolution options such as 2K or 4K should be prioritized. Even while 1080p footage still captures essential details, higher resolutions provide clearer images.
  • Field of view: A wider FOV captures more of the surrounding area, but it may cause distortion at the edges of the frame. Consider the ideal balance between coverage and image accuracy.
  • Low light performance: Look for features that enhance night vision, such as larger sensors or HDR technology. These elements improve video clarity in low-light settings.
  • GPS and speed: Built-in GPS tracks location data and speed, which can be useful for insurance claims or legal reasons. External GPS modules provide more accurate tracking information for some dash cams.
  • Storage capacity: Opt for models that support microSD cards with higher storage capacities (e.g., 256GB or more) to store longer recordings. Loop recording ensures that the oldest footage is overwritten by the newest.
  • Reliability: Consider the dash cam's operating temperature range and read reviews regarding its performance over time. More significant variances in temperature tolerance mean the gadget can survive extreme heat or cold in the vehicle.
  • Ease of use: Intuitive controls and clear menus make operating the dash cam easier. LCD screens provide real-time monitoring and playback capabilities, while larger screens offer enhanced visibility.
  • Installation: Evaluate whether the dash cam is simple to install yourself or whether professional installation is required. Wireless models are easier to install than those with fixed cables.
  • Additional features: Parking monitoring records motion that occurs around the parked vehicle. GPS tracking provides location data, while Wi-Fi connectivity allows for easy file transfer to mobile devices or computers.

By considering these factors, buyers can select a 2.0-inch dash cam that meets their specific requirements and provides reliable video recording and safety features.

How to DIY and Replace 2.0 inch Dash Cam

Some 2.0-inch dash cams are very easy to install; no tools are required. They usually have a strong suction cup to attach to the windshield. Below are the general steps to install a 2.0-inch dash cam:

  • Clean the Windshield

    Before attaching the dash cam, clean the area of the windshield where it will be mounted. This helps the suction cup stick better. Use glass cleaner and a lint-free cloth to wipe the spot. Don't use anything oily like Armor All because it leaves a residue.

  • Mounting Options

    There are various ways to mount a dash cam. The easiest way is to use the suction cup mount. Press the cup firmly against the glass where it will go. Flip the lever up to make it suction down tight.

  • Power Supply

    Most dash cams get power through a cable that plugs into the car's power outlet (cigarette lighter). Insert the plug into the power outlet socket. Then, route the cord along the windshield edge, down the door pillar, and into the outlet. There should be enough slack for it to reach without pulling.

  • Positioning

    Position the camera so it faces straight out the windshield to record traffic ahead. It should be mounted high enough that it doesn't block vision but low enough to see the road clearly. A good spot is about halfway up the glass, offset to the side of the rearview mirror.

  • Adjust Angle

    Most cameras have an adjustable lens. Tilt it carefully so the video captures what's important to watch. Aim it at the cars around, traffic signs, and things that may happen. It should record everything without missing anything crucial.

  • Test It

    After making all the settings, take a short drive and check the recording later. Make sure the video and audio work right. Look to see if the angle is correct and if the important stuff shows up clearly. Adjust anything that needs it.

Q and A

Q1: Do 2.0-inch dash cams have a loop recording?

A1: Most 2.0-inch dash cams have a loop recording feature. It allows the camera to overwrite the oldest recordings with new ones automatically when the storage is full.

Q2: What is the significance of HDR in 2.0-inch dash cams?

A2: High Dynamic Range (HDR) in a 2.0-inch dash cam improves video quality by balancing brightness and capturing details in low-light or high-contrast situations.

Q3: Can 2.0-inch dash cams record while the engine is off?

A3: Some 2.0-inch dash cams can record with the engine off using a parking mode. It detects impacts or motion, but it often requires a powered external source or special capacitor.

Q4: Do 2.0-inch dash cams have an HDMI output?

A4: Many 2.0-inch dash cams do not have an HDMI output. Some may have it for direct connection to external displays, enabling real-time viewing and setup.
